一种基于家庭视频服务器的视频分享系统的制作方法

文档序号:9381003阅读:222来源:国知局
一种基于家庭视频服务器的视频分享系统的制作方法
【技术领域】
[0001]本发明应用于私有云应用领域,特别是一种基于家庭视频服务器的视频分享系统。
【背景技术】
[0002]现有的视频分享无异于几种方式:上传到公有的视频服务器;或使用蓝牙或者网络发送给对方,或者使用存储器拷贝给对方;投射到TV上显示。
[0003]这些分享方式都有很明显的缺点:如采用上传到公有视频服务器的方式存在隐私泄露,需要耗费网络流量,大文件上传需要耗费大量带宽和时间的缺陷;如使用蓝牙或者网络发送给对方,或者使用存储器拷贝给对方,这种只能点对点的分享,而且必须外部器件接入才能完成;采用投射到TV上显示方法,缺点是务必所有的人都在TV前面才可以分享,不能随时随地分享。

【发明内容】

[0004]针对现有的视频分享方式的缺陷,本发明提供的具有安全性强、操作简便、使用方便、节省带宽的一种基于家庭视频服务器的视频分享系统,具有上述优点的系统是通过如下技术方案实现的。
[0005]在使用支持该发明技术的家庭存储服务器上可以通过该朋友圈进行以太网,远程视频分享功能,实现点对点的分享和点对多的分享。
[0006]—种基于家庭视频服务器的视频分享系统,包括一个或多个用户客户端、私有云服务器、家庭视频服务器,所述家庭视频服务器包括用于存储视频的存储模块,鉴别用户权限的鉴权模块、互动模块,私有云服务器建立链路,通过链路多个用户客户端和家庭视频服务器通过P2P服务器网络穿透连接,所述用户客户端通过上传视频文件到所述存储模块同时上传鉴权信息到鉴权模块,通过视频分享平台多个用户进行分享,多个用户客户端在互动模块评论互动。
[0007]所述用户客户端包括第一用户客户端和第二用户客户端,与私有云服务器建立连接且通信,第一用户客户端向私有云服务器发出授权分享文件的请求,私有云服务器验证通过后发送通知消息到第二用户客户端。
[0008]所述第二用户客户端选择播放所述分享文件,所述私有云服务器建立P2P链路,供第二用户客户端与家庭视频服务器建立P2P连接,家庭视频服务器的鉴权模块对第二用户的身份进行验证,验证通过后建立流媒体链路到第二用户客户端播放。
[0009]第二用户客户端将评论信息通过互动模块反馈到第一用户客户端。
[0010]第二用户客户端上选择需要发表的评论信息,通过私有云服务器建立的P2P链接,提交到家庭视频服务器。
[0011]第一用户对上传的视频设置鉴权信息,指定第三用户客户端具有视频查看权限,第三用户查看视频的消息自动推送到第一用户。
[0012]修改鉴权信息是在通过私有云服务器在具有权限的用户客户端和家庭视频服务器建立P2P链路上实现的。
[0013]通过实施本发明的视频分享方法解决了公有视频服务器分享中容易造成隐私泄露的问题,视频服务器选择家用服务器,可以更好的保护隐私,获得更快捷的分享方式,做到存储设备没法达到的一次资源准备,快速分享给多人的技术效果,可以做到随时随地的分享,只要有联网即可进行分享,并且能实时通知被分享人,提供互动功能,让交互更加亲切有趣。
【附图说明】
[0014]图1是本发明的一种基于家庭视频服务器的视频分享系统的整体系统架构图。
[0015]图2是本发明的一种基于家庭视频服务器的视频分享系统的结构框图。
【具体实施方式】
[0016]以下结合附图对本发明的实施例进行详细说明,但是本发明可以由权利要求限定和覆盖的多种不同方式实施。
[0017]—种基于家庭视频服务器的视频分享系统,包括一个或多个用户客户端、私有云服务器、家庭视频服务器,所述家庭视频服务器包括用于存储视频的存储模块,鉴别用户权限的鉴权模块、互动模块,私有云服务器建立链路,通过链路多个用户客户端和家庭视频服务器通过P2P服务器网络穿透连接,所述用户客户端通过上传视频文件到所述存储模块同时上传鉴权信息到鉴权模块,通过视频分享平台多个用户进行分享,多个用户客户端可以在互动模块评论互动。
[0018]所述用户客户端包括第一用户客户端和第二用户客户端,与私有云服务器建立连接且通信,第一用户客户端向私有云服务器发出授权分享文件的请求,私有云服务器验证通过后发送通知消息到第二用户客户端。在实际使用中,并不限于此,家庭视频服务器可以与多个用户客户端连接,通过P2P服务器或者家庭云服务器,家庭视频服务器还能拓展,与其他家庭视频服务器建立连接,同时,家庭服务器下连接的用户客户端可分享视频到其他家庭用户,同时也可以互动。
[0019]第二用户客户端旋转播放所述分享文件,所述私有云服务器建立P2P链路,供第二用户客户端与家庭视频服务器建立P2P连接,家庭视频服务器的鉴权模块对第二用户的身份进行验证,验证通过后建立流媒体链路到第二用户客户端播放。用户在上传视频的时候设置的,第一用户在上传时,可以设置分享视频到那些具体用户,依据鉴权信息,这些具体的用户能通过鉴权模块的鉴权审查。
[0020]第二用户客户端将评论信息通过互动模块反馈到第一用户客户端。为加强互动性,家庭视频服务器提供互动模块,通过多个有权限的用户客户端可以在播放视频的同时,用户可以在该模块发表意见。发表意见的方式可以是多样的,可以推送给任何用户知道,也可以私下传给某一个用户或者多个用户。
[0021]第二用户客户端将评论信息通过互动模块反馈到第一用户客户端,第二用户客户端上选择需要发表的评论信息,通过私有云服务器建立的P2P链接,提交到家庭视频服务器,其他用户连接到该家庭视频服务器后,可以浏览该评论信息,用户可以通过互动模块,觉得好可以选择点赞、不好选择踩,遇到有趣的槽点,还能吐槽,增加了视频分享的乐趣。
[0022]第一用户对上传的视频设置鉴权信息,指定第三用户客户端具有视频查看权限,第三用户查看视频的消息自动推送到第一用户,第一用户可以随时了解视频被分享的信息。
[0023]提高安全度,修改鉴权信息是在通过私有云服务器在具有权限的用户客户端和家庭视频服务器建立P2P链路上实现的。
[0024]以上仅为本发明的优选实施例而已,并不用于限制本发明,对于本领域的技术人员来说,本发明可以有各种更改和变化。凡在本发明的精神和原则之内,所作的任何修改、等同替换、改进等,均应包含在本发明的保护范围之内。
【主权项】
1.一种基于家庭视频服务器的视频分享系统,包括一个或多个用户客户端、私有云服务器、家庭视频服务器,所述家庭视频服务器包括用于存储视频的存储模块,鉴别用户权限的鉴权模块、互动模块,私有云服务器建立链路,通过链路多个用户客户端和家庭视频服务器通过P2P服务器网络穿透连接,所述用户客户端通过上传视频文件到所述存储模块同时上传鉴权信息到鉴权模块,通过视频分享平台多个用户进行分享,用户客户端在互动模块评论互动。2.根据权利要求1所述的一种基于家庭视频服务器的视频分享系统,其特征在于,所述用户客户端包括第一用户客户端和第二用户客户端,与私有云服务器建立连接且通信,第一用户客户端向私有云服务器发出授权分享文件的请求,私有云服务器验证通过后发送通知消息到第二用户客户端。3.根据权利要求2所述的一种基于家庭视频服务器的视频分享系统,其特征在于,所述第一用户客户端可以指定与家庭视频服务器连接的第三用户客户端。4.根据权利要求2所述的一种基于家庭视频服务器的视频分享系统,其特征在于,所述第二用户客户端选择播放所述分享文件,通过所述私有云服务器建立P2P链路,供第二用户客户端与家庭视频服务器建立P2P连接,家庭视频服务器的鉴权模块验证第二用户的身份的权限,验证通过后建立流媒体链路到第二用户客户端供播放。5.根据权利要求1所述的一种基于家庭视频服务器的视频分享系统,其特征在于,第二用户客户端将评论信息通过互动模块反馈到第一用户客户端。6.根据权利要求1所述的一种基于家庭视频服务器的视频分享系统,其特征在于,第二用户客户端上选择需要发表的评论信息,通过私有云服务器建立的P2P链接,提交到家庭视频服务器。7.根据权利要求1所述的一种基于家庭视频服务器的视频分享系统,其特征在于,第一用户对上传的视频设置鉴权信息,指定第三用户客户端具有视频查看权限,第三用户查看视频的消息自动推送到第一用户。8.根据权利要求7所述的一种基于家庭视频服务器的视频分享系统,其特征在于,修改鉴权信息是在通过私有云服务器在具有权限的用户客户端和家庭视频服务器建立P2P链路上实现的。
【专利摘要】一种基于家庭视频服务器的视频分享系统,包括一个或多个用户客户端、私有云服务器、家庭视频服务器,所述家庭视频服务器包括用于存储视频的存储模块,鉴别用户权限的鉴权模块、互动模块,私有云服务器建立链路,通过链路多个用户客户端和家庭视频服务器通过P2P服务器网络穿透连接,所述用户客户端通过上传视频文件到所述存储模块同时上传鉴权信息到鉴权模块,通过视频分享平台多个用户进行分享,多个用户客户端在互动模块评论互动。通过实施本发明的技术解决了公有视频服务器分享中容易造成隐私泄露的问题,获得更快捷的分享方式,做到一次资源准备,随时随地的分享给多人,能实时通知被分享人,提供互动功能,让交互更加亲切有趣。
【IPC分类】H04N21/258, H04N21/4788, H04N21/436
【公开号】CN105100836
【申请号】CN201510302835
【发明人】罗启明, 陈东海, 叶鹏, 王会
【申请人】深圳市美贝壳科技有限公司
【公开日】2015年11月25日
【申请日】2015年6月6日
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1